ISèRE RIVER


The 'Isère' ('''Isera''' in Arpitan and Occitan) is a 290 km long river in southeastern France, in the Rhône-Alpes (''Rôno-Arpes'' in Arpitan) ''région''. Its source is in the Alps on the border with Italy, near the ski resort Val d'Isère. It flows into the Rhône River (left bank) in Pont-de-l'Isère, a few km north of Valence. Its upper valley is called Tarentaise.
The Isère flows through the following ''départements'' and cities:

Savoie: Bourg-Saint-Maurice, Albertville

Isère (named after the river): Grenoble

Drôme: Romans-sur-Isère
Tributaries include:

Arly

Arc

Drac
